以文本方式查看主题

-  金字塔客服中心 - 专业程序化交易软件提供商  (http://www.weistock.com/bbs/index.asp)
--  金字塔软件问题提交  (http://www.weistock.com/bbs/list.asp?boardid=2)
----  为何相同策略会有不会的测试结果?  (http://www.weistock.com/bbs/dispbbs.asp?boardid=2&id=48383)

--  作者:grtzjt
--  发布时间:2013/2/4 8:59:24
--  为何相同策略会有不会的测试结果?

如题所问,为何相同策略会有不同的测试结果?

同一个策略,程序代码完全复制(不会漏掉语句,用了word的全选、复制、黏贴),测试的对象都是【股指指数】,级别都是5分钟图,测试时间段都一样都是2010.04.16-2013.01.28;测试的各项包括出场规则选收盘价、费用等都一样,仓位都在公式里定好了,由于代码完全复制仓位也一样,分别在两台电脑上做的测试,为何结果会不一样,一个最大回撤20.3%,年化收益率102%,另一个最大回撤12%,年化收益率96%,这是为什么呢?

[此贴子已经被作者于2013-2-4 9:00:35编辑过]

--  作者:jinzhe
--  发布时间:2013/2/4 9:01:21
--  

公式,费率,数据,设定,周期,等等各种因素,楼主再自行检查一下

还有不要用复制黏贴的方式来拷贝公式,直接导出导入


--  作者:grtzjt
--  发布时间:2013/2/4 9:10:34
--  
公式,费率,数据,设定,周期,等等各种因素除了两台电脑上的K线数据对比没做过外,都检查过了,由于一台是公司的办公电脑,一台是家里的个人电脑,我都是上周五直接把公司电脑里的策略代码复制到word文档发到自己邮箱,然后再拷贝到家里个人电脑里的金字塔策略上的,各测试因素检查过了,就差数据了。我怀疑是不是数据问题,如果是数据问题那就不是我们软件使用者问题了。今早我担心是不是哪里出错了,就打开了邮箱从原来的word里从新把公司电脑金字塔里策略的代码换掉,结果是一样的,这就奇怪了,说明代码没有问题。
--  作者:RogarZ
--  发布时间:2013/2/4 9:15:10
--  
你确保2地的数据是否一致。近期对数据服务器上的数据做整理,股指的数据已更新完毕。删除本地数据,从新补充下数据看看。
--  作者:grtzjt
--  发布时间:2013/2/4 10:24:43
--  
我比较笨,请问如何删除本地数据?
--  作者:jinzhe
--  发布时间:2013/2/4 10:30:27
--  

数据管理器  整理数据 勾选删除数据

如果还不行,那么就直接删除软件目录下单的data文件夹


--  作者:grtzjt
--  发布时间:2013/2/4 16:22:52
--  
按照你说的方法把data删除了,然后重新启动金字塔它自动生成新的data文件,我再补充一下数据,在新的测试结果中,交易次数和最大回撤和在家里个人电脑测的是一样了(20%),但是年化收益率就跟102%和96%都不同了,是87.77%,